A shape is made of 12 right triangles of equal size each right triangle has a base of 4 centimeters and a height a 5-cm what is
mart [117]

Answer:

120\ cm^2

Step-by-step explanation:

The area (A_t) of a triangle is equal to half the product of its length (L) because of its height (h).

A_t = 0.5h*L

The base of the triangles is L = 4\ cm

The height of the triangles is h = 5\ cm

Then the area of one of the triangles is:

A_t = 0.5(4)(5)\\A_t = 10\ cm^2

The figure is formed by 12 equal triangles, then the area of the figure (A_f) is:

A_f = 12(A_t)\\A_f = 12(10)\\A_f = 120\ cm^2
